Lígula: emerging music


 Would you like to know something about Lígula?
Lígula is a band that can be counted among the new generation of independent bands, with hardly one year on the road. Six madrileños plus one from Ponferrada (León), all around 22 years old, make up the group. Three guitars, bass, drums, sometimes a harmonica, and a singer (whose peculiar, low voice resembles that of the singer in Munford & Sons) determine the sound of the group. The style of their first EP has been defined between folk and indie.
Lígula’s live performances are extraordinary and powerful. Missing Bird(one of the most applauded songs in concerts), "Chanted Monologue"  and Filterare the highlights of the disc, with a rhythmic, enveloping atmosphere. Those who have decided to be part of this great family will enjoy with their experimental, fun and different sound.

They made it to the final round in the Suberock Festival contest in Extremadura (the first competition in which they have taken part) and reach Emergenza's semifinal. Some of their songs have been broadcast on Capitán Demo Radio 3 and they have played in many concert venues. They have also applied for the SOS 4.8 TalentoSOS competition.
But the most interesting thing about Lígula is that there’s no main leader. Each member has a specific, definite and essential role.
